In the fast-paced landscape of today’s digital economy, the ability of organizations to navigate operational challenges with agility and resilience is paramount. As technology becomes increasingly intertwined with business operations, the margin for error shrinks, making it crucial for companies to bridge what can be described as the “operational chasm.”

This operational chasm represents the gap between traditional methods of operation and the demands of modern digital infrastructure. To successfully cross this chasm, organizations must embrace a proactive approach to operational resilience that encompasses people, processes, and technology.

One key aspect of bridging the operational chasm is investing in robust monitoring and analytics tools. By leveraging these technologies, organizations can gain real-time insights into their systems’ performance, enabling them to identify and address potential issues before they escalate into full-blown crises. For example, deploying advanced monitoring solutions that utilize machine learning algorithms can help predict system failures and proactively take corrective actions.

Additionally, fostering a culture of collaboration and knowledge sharing across different teams within the organization is vital for operational resilience. When individuals from various departments work together seamlessly, information flows more freely, enabling quicker problem resolution and preventing silos that can impede operational efficiency. This collaborative approach not only enhances operational resilience but also promotes a culture of continuous improvement within the organization.

Furthermore, automation plays a crucial role in helping organizations bridge the operational chasm. By automating repetitive tasks and standardizing processes, companies can reduce the risk of human error and improve operational efficiency. For instance, automating routine system maintenance tasks frees up valuable human resources to focus on more strategic initiatives, ultimately enhancing the organization’s overall operational resilience.

Moreover, investing in employee training and upskilling is essential for ensuring that the workforce is equipped to handle the complexities of modern digital operations. By providing employees with the necessary skills and knowledge to navigate new technologies and workflows, organizations can build a more resilient workforce capable of adapting to evolving operational challenges.

In conclusion, crossing the operational chasm requires a multifaceted approach that combines technological innovation, cultural transformation, and continuous learning. By embracing proactive monitoring, fostering collaboration, leveraging automation, and investing in employee development, organizations can enhance their operational resilience and thrive in today’s dynamic digital landscape.
